Quantinno Capital Management LP boosted its holdings in Intercontinental Hotels Group (NYSE:IHG – Free Report) by 25.0% in the first quarter, Holdings Channel reports. The firm owned 93,268 shares of the company’s stock after purchasing an additional 18,631 shares during the quarter. Quantinno Capital Management LP’s holdings in Intercontinental Hotels Group were worth $12,448,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Intercontinental Hotels Group Company Profile
Intercontinental Hotels Group plc (IHG) is a multinational hospitality company that develops, owns, manages and franchises a broad portfolio of hotels and resorts. The company operates across full-service luxury and upscale segments as well as midscale and extended-stay categories, providing lodging, food and beverage, meeting and event services, and related guest amenities. IHG’s business model emphasizes brand franchising and management agreements, while retaining ownership or direct investments in a smaller portion of its global property portfolio.
IHG’s brand portfolio spans global and regional names designed to serve different traveler needs and market segments.
